I would go with the Polynesian. You will have access to the Resort Monorail or boat when going to the Magic Kingdom, there is the walkway to the TTC when going to Epcot, their rooms were just renovated and the location of the Polynesian is a lot better then the Animal Kingdom Lodge. By staying there you could take the Resort Monorail to visit the Grand Floridian and Contemporary, where as the Animal Kingdom Lodge is basically located away from everything else in WDW because of it's remote area.
